SPC AC 170734
Day 3 Convective Outlook
NWS Storm Prediction Center Norman OK
0234 AM CDT Fri Apr 17 2020
Valid 191200Z - 201200Z
...THERE IS AN ENHANCED RISK OF SEVERE THUNDERSTORMS FROM EASTERN
TEXAS EASTWARD ACROSS THE GULF COAST STATES...
...SUMMARY...
Severe storms are likely Sunday across the Gulf Coast states. The
greatest threat appears to be from Louisiana to Georgia, with
significant severe storms expected including tornadoes and damaging
winds. Large hail is likely as well.
...Synopsis...
A low-amplitude shortwave trough with 60-70 kt midlevel speed max
will move from the southern Plains across the lower MS Valley during
the day, and will reach the East Coast by 12Z Monday. Preceding this
trough, a broad area of 50 kt midlevel westerlies will exist across
the entire southeastern CONUS.
At the surface, mid-to-upper 60s F dewpoints will surge north behind
a warm front, located roughly from southern AR to central MS, AL and
GA by 18-21Z. Meanwhile, a dryline will develop eastward across TX,
with a weak surface low near the ArkLaMiss by 00Z. As the shortwave
trough approaches, southwesterly 850 mb winds will increase to 30-40
kt during the day, and over 50 kt after 00Z. This will result in an
expansive area of favorable moisture, instability and shear, with
numerous severe storms possible through the period.
...East TX to GA and SC...
Early day storms are likely to be ongoing over northern MS and AL
related to warm advection. These storms may pose a hail threat
initially. With time, these storms may transition to surface based,
with an evolving threat of damaging winds or tornadoes from AL into
GA coincident with a 300+ m2/s2 ESRH max.
To the west, other storms are likely early to midday over eastern
TX, but storm mode is uncertain. Given the increasing lift,
especially after 18Z across LA and MS, an MCS will be possible. In
addition, supercells, possibly tornadic, may form ahead of any MCS
over LA and MS. The general model trend is for upscale growth, and
this could be a combination of storm modes. At any rate, tornadoes,
damaging wind, and large hail will all be possible.
